Well, as you said, anything is possible. If there is a problem, and its design related - usually last minute changes or tactical decisions are to blame for faulty products going out to the market. Even though we've seen test mules for a long time, I'm sure that TATA has been working on the vehicle all through that time. Any change made down the line could result in an issue of a previously tested and approved part. It could also just be poor QC from TATA's suppliers who has just recently started mass manufacture for the 2.2. These issues would not have shown up in the test mules as parts were not mass manufactured then.
